Grants paid by Tomlinson Foundation, tax year 2022

EIN 33-0383793 · La Jolla, CA · Form 990-PF, Part XV

In tax year 2022, Tomlinson Foundation (EIN 33-0383793) reported 7 grants paid totaling $1,643,334.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
